Just How Much Does It Cost To Hire A Personal Injury Legal Representative?

If your attorney is successful, they will take a pre-agreed-upon percentage of your settlement or verdict as payment for the representation. This percent generally varies from 33% to 40%, depending on the instance. If your legal representative does not recover an honor for you, you will not owe any type of attorney charges. Contingency fees keep representation cost effective for individuals who may be experiencing economic difficulty because of an accident.

A backup charge is an agreement between the attorney and client that the customer will certainly pay no ahead of time expenses, and no attorney costs unless he or she receives settlement. If the customer does receive payment, the backup fee is an agreed-upon portion of the complete payment that the lawyer gets after the case is won.
